Also in this week’s Brunswick Hills Township Police blotter, a driver hits a rock at a gas station and is arrested for OVI.

A resident called police at 8:20 p.m. July 28 to report her aunt’s dog attacked by her neighbor’s dog. The caller said she was in her yard with her German shepherd and her aunt’s two French bulldogs - with all three dogs on leashes - when her neighbor accidentally let her dog out without a leash.
